STATUTORY RULES.

1942. No. 166.

 

REGULATION UNDER THE DEFENCE ACT 1903-1941.*

I, THE GOVERNOR-GENERAL in and over the Commonwealth of Australia, acting with the advice of the Federal Executive Council, hereby make the following Regulation under the Defence Act 1903-1941.

Dated this seventh day of April, 1942.

Governor-General.

By His Excellencys Command,

Minister of State for the Army.

 

Amendment of the Australian Military Regulations.†

Regulation 84 of the Australian Military Regulations is amended by omitting sub-regulation (3) and inserting in its stead the following sub-regulation:—

(3.) The expression unit shall, for the purpose of the last preceding sub-regulation, have such meaning as is from time to time determined by the Military Board.
